Would you be able to escape a raging inferno, if your only way out was blocked by your deepest fears? Would you manage to survive on your own, or would you need someone's helpanyone's help
Should we fear those among us who perform seemingly impossible feats, or should we try and understand them instead? And in doing so, might we learn something that may enrich our own lives?
Are changes in our relationships always brought about by arguments and force? Or may they sometimes come to pass effortlessly, through sheer good fortune?
When you look in the mirror, how certain are you that the person looking back at you is trulyyou? What if it isn'tand what if theydon't like you?
Do unto others as you would have them do unto youcorrect? How about: never do unto others, what you would never have them do unto you? This applies to everyone: you, me, and even the occasional serial killer.
A bereft heart heals on its own. And with a little comfort and honesty, it may find love againeven where there was none to begin with.
With tales of supernatural occurrences, fantasy, crime, love and personal growth, Dreamtamer and Other Short Stories explores multiple genres through a collection of six works of fiction. There's a little something for everyone, and a lot for lovers of a good tale.
